Redmi is a subsidiary company owned by the Chinese electronics company Xiaomi. It was first announced in July 2013 as a budget smartphone line,MIUI user interface on top of Android. Models are divided into the entry-level Redmi, the mid-range Redmi Note, and the high-end Redmi K. In addition, the unrelated Mi A Android One series is also positioned in the similar market segment with Redmi devices, despite being part of the upper-range Xiaomi Mi lineup. The most significant difference from other Xiaomi smartphones is that they use less-expensive components and thus have lower prices while retaining higher specifications. In August 2014,

The first Redmi phone Hongmi (Red Rice in Mandarin), released in China in 2013, was first launched on Xiaomi"s website, with consumer sales beginning on 12 July 2013. The phone was internationally released under the Redmi brand in early 2014.
The Redmi Note 3 launched on 24 November 2015; unlike its predecessor, it does not have a user-changeable battery or microSD slot. It uses the MediaTek Helio X10 Octa-core 2.0 GHz Cortex-A53 SOC with the PowerVR G6200 GPU. The Snapdragon variant of the phone, released later the same year, is based on the Snapdragon 650 and has microSD support.
On 25 August 2016, Xiaomi unveiled the Redmi Note 4, powered by MediaTek"s Helio X20 deca-core processor clocked at 2.1 GHz. The device has 2 GB RAM and 16 GB of internal storage. It has a 5.5-inch Full-HD display and a 13 MP rear camera and 5 MP front camera. It runs on Android 5.1 Lollipop and is powered by a 4,100 mAh battery.
In November 2016, Xiaomi released its new budget phone, Redmi 4. It has a polycarbonate body, dual-SIM support and runs on MIUI 8 based on Android 6.0.1 Marshmallow. The Redmi 4 has a 5-inch 720x1280 pixels display, is powered by a 1.4 GHz octa-core processor, and has 2GB of RAM.
In December 2017, Xiaomi unveiled the Redmi 5 and 5 Plus. They are the first phones in the Redmi series with an 18:9 screen aspect ratio. The EU release was set to January 2018 and prices were set to €170 for the Redmi 5 and €215 for the Redmi 5 Plus.
In June 2018, Xiaomi unveiled the Redmi 6, 6A and 6 Pro. The Redmi 6 Pro is the first phone in the Redmi series with a notch similar to the iPhone X and a 19:9 screen aspect ratio.
In September 2018, Xiaomi unveiled the Redmi Note 6 Pro. It is the first phone in the Redmi series with four cameras (two cameras on the front and two cameras on the back) and constructed using 6000 series aluminium.
On 10 January 2019, Redmi unveiled the Redmi Note 7 and Note 7 Pro, the first phones in the Redmi series with a 48-megapixel rear camera. The Note 7 has a Samsung GM1 image sensor, and the Note 7 Pro has a Sony IMX586 48MP image sensor. The Note 7 is powered by the Qualcomm Snapdragon 660 Octa-Core Processor clocked at 2.2 GHz, and the Note 7 Pro has an 11 nm Qualcomm Snapdragon 675 Octa-Core Processor clocked at 2.0 GHz. The Note 7 is available with 3GB RAM with 32GB storage, 4GB RAM with 64GB storage and 6GB RAM with 64GB storage. It has a 4,000mAh battery with Quick Charge 4.0.
The Redmi K20 and K20 Pro (also marketed as the Mi 9T) are Redmi"s first foray into the flagship market. The phone was launched along with the Redmi 7A in China on 28 May. The K20 Pro is powered by the flagship Snapdragon 855 processor while the K20 is powered by the newly released Snapdragon 730 and Redmi 7A is a less expensive phone with Snapdragon 439. Redmi Note 8 and Note 8 Pro were launched on 29 August, and Redmi 8 and 8A were announced in October 2019.

On 7 January, Redmi unveiled the Redmi K30 5G, it being Redmi"s first 5G handset available in the market. The K30 is powered by the flagship Snapdragon 765G, an Octa-Core Processor clocked at 2.4 GHz. The K30 features a LCD display punchhole camera cutout with 120 Hz refresh rate.
In March, Redmi unveiled the Redmi Note 9 Pro and Redmi Note 9 Pro Max in India. Both handset models is powered by the Snapdragon 720G, an Octa-core Processor clocked at 2.3 GHz. The Redmi Note 9 Pro features a 48MP quad camera rear setup and 18W fast charge, while the Redmi Note 9 Pro Max features a 64MP quad camera rear setup and 33W fast charge. In the same month, Redmi introduced the Redmi Note 9S to the global market, rebranded from the Indian Redmi Note 9 Pro, both featuring identical design and specifications. Redmi introduced the Indian Redmi Note 9 Pro Max rebranded as the Redmi Note 9 Pro to the global market in May, both featuring identical design and specifications.
On March 24, Redmi unveiled the Redmi K30 Pro. The Redmi K30 Pro has a Sony IMX686 64MP sensor. The K30 Pro is powered by the flagship Snapdragon 865, an Octa-Core Processor clocked at 2.84 GHz. The Redmi K30 Pro is available with 6GB LPDDR4X RAM with 128GB UFS 3.0 storage, 8GB LPDDR5 RAM with 128GB UFS 3.1 storage and 8GB LPDDR5 RAM with 256GB UFS 3.1 storage.
On 26 May, Redmi unveiled the Redmi 10X Series, featuring the Redmi 10X Pro 5G, Redmi 10X 5G and Redmi 10X 4G. Both the Redmi 10X Pro 5G and Redmi 10X 5G features the MediaTek Dimensity 820, a 7 nm Octa-core Processor clocked at 2.6 GHz. Redmi 10X 4G features the MediaTek Helio G85, clocked at 2.4 GHz. GSM (Global System for Mobile Communications) was developed to replace the analog cellular network (1G), therefore it is referred to as a 2G mobile network. It has been improved with the addition of General Packet Radio Services (GPRS) and later via the Enhanced Data rates for GSM Evolution (EDGE) technology.GSM 850 MHz
CDMA (Code-Division Multiple Access) is a channel access method for communications within mobile networks. Compared to other 2G and 2.5G standards like GSM and TDMA, it provides increased data transfer speeds and allows more subscribers to connect simultaneously to the network.CDMA 800 MHz
W-CDMA (Wideband Code Division Multiple Access) is an air interface used by 3G mobile networks. It is one of the three different UMTS interfaces together with the TD-SCDMA and the TD-CDMA. The standard provides faster data transfer speeds and allows more users to connect to the network simultaneously.W-CDMA 850 MHz
LTE is deemed to be the fourth generation (4G) of mobile communications technology. It has been developed by the 3GPP based on the GSM/EDGE and UMTS/HSPA technologies in order to increase the speed and capacity of wireless data networks. A further development of the technology is called LTE Advanced.LTE 850 MHz

Focal length is the distance in millimeters from the focal point of the image sensor to the optical center of the lens. The 35 mm equivalent indicates the focal length at which a full-frame camera will achieve an angle of view that"s the same as the one of the camera of the mobile device. It is measured by multiplying the native focal length of the camera by the crop factor of the sensor. The crop factor itself can be determined as the ratio between the diagonal distances of the image sensor in the 35 mm camera and a given sensor.3.81 mm (millimeters)

Xiaomi has been on a smartphone announcement spree for the past couple of months and it seems the phone maker is not willing to stop anytime soon. In an interesting development, the company has launched a new Redmi Note 5 model in China, with design and features almost completely identical to the Redmi Note 5 Pro launched in India. The phone also comes with several AI-focused features that claim to enhance Bokeh mode, beautification, and offers face unlock features. Just to be clear, the Redmi 5 Plus was launched as the Redmi Note 5 in India - however, there was no comparable Redmi Note 5 Pro version in China.
The Chinese variant of the Redmi Note 5 has been priced at CNY 1,099 (roughly Rs. 11,300) for the 3GB RAM/ 32GB storage variant, CNY 1,399 (roughly Rs. 14,400) for the 4GB RAM/ 64GB storage option, and CNY 1,699 (roughly Rs. 17,400) for the 6GB RAM/ 64GB storage version. The phone will be available in the same Black, Gold, Rose Gold, and Blue colour options.
The Chinese variant of the Redmi Note 5 sports the same 5.99-inch full-HD+ (1080x2160 pixels) 18:9 display and runs MIUI 9 out-of-the-box. The phone is powered by a Qualcomm Snapdragon 636 SoC, coupled with 3GB, 4GB, or 6GB of LPDDR4X RAM and 32GB/ 64GB inbuilt storage. To recall, the Redmi Note 5 Pro in India has only 4GB RAM, 64GB storage and 6GB RAM, 128GB storage variants.
In terms of camera specifications, the handset features a vertical dual rear camera setup that gets a 12-megapixel primary sensor and a 5-megapixel secondary sensor. The major difference between the Indian version (Redmi Note 5 Pro) and the Chinese Redmi Note 5 is that the latter has a larger 1.4-micron pixel sensor (1.25-micron pixel sensor on Indian variant) and a larger aperture of f/1.9 (f/2.2 on Indian) for the primary rear. It also gains dual-pixel PDAF, unlike the India model, which just has PDAF. There is also a 13-megapixel front sensor with AI and HDR for selfies and video calling; the Indian Redmi Note 5 Pro has a 20-megapixel front camera.
Additionally, there is a 4000mAh battery backing the internals. Connectivity options include Bluetooth 5.0, 4G VoLTE, Wi-Fi 802.11ac, Wi-Fi Direct, GPS/ A-GPS, and USB Type-C with Qualcomm Quick Charge 3.0 (the Indian model has Quick Charge 2.0). Dimensions of the phone are 158.6x75.4x8.05mm and weight is 181 grams - the exact same dimensions as the Redmi Note 5 Pro.
Chinese startup Xiaomi today launched its much-awaited Redmi 5 and Redmi 5 Plus smartphones. The smartphones are the successors to the Redmi 4 smartphone which belong to the entry-level segment in India along side the Redmi 4A.
Xiaomi recently launched the successor to the Redmi 4A, aptly christened as the Redmi 5A, so we guess the waiting period for these metal-clad Redmi 5 and 5 Plus smartphones will not be too long.
The Xiaomi Redmi 5 will be available in 2 variants with the 2 GB RAM + 16 GB storage combo priced at 799 Yuan (approximately Rs 7,500) and the 3 GB RAM + 32 GB storage model priced at 899 Yuan (approximately Rs 8,500).
As for the Xiaomi Redmi 5 Plus it comes with slightly better specifications and is priced at 999 Yuan (approximately Rs 9,500) for the 3 GB RAM + 32 GB combo and 1299 Yuan for the 4 GB RAM + 32 GB model. All models offer expandable memory up to 128 GB via microSD cards.
The designs have gotten slimmer in appearance but carry forward the rounded theme set by the Redmi 4. Using a metal back plate and a plastic frame in the case of the Redmi 5 and a metal back with plastic caps for the Redmi 5 Plus.
Inside, the 5 gets a Qualcomm Snapdragon 450 SoC, while the 5 Plus gets a quicker Snapdragon 625. Both SoCs have been manufactured using the 14 nm manufacturing process which should bring better battery life savings among other things.
As for the cameras, both devices are treated equally and get a 12 MP rear camera and 5 MP selfie camera. Both cameras are accompanied by an LED flash unit which means you can now get brighter selfies in low light as well.
The Redmi 5 is powered by a 3,200 mAh battery, while the 5 Plus gets a 4,000 mAh battery which brings it on par with the currently available Redmi Note 4, until the Note 5 makes its debut.
